What is a Task Killer and Why is it Important?

In the realm of gaming, a task killer serves as a crucial tool for optimizing performance. It is designed to manage and terminate background applications that consume valuable system resources. By doing so, it enhances the overall gaming experience, allowing for smoother gameplay and reduced lag. This is particularly important in high-stakes gaming environments where every millisecond counts. Gamers often seek ways to maximize their device’s efficiency.

Task killers operate by identifying and closing unnecessary processes. This can lead to improved memory usage and faster response times. For instance, a well-functioning task killer can free up RAM, which is essential for running resource-intensive games. He may notice a significant difference in performance after using one.

Moreover, task killers can help extend battery life on mobile devices. By shutting down apps that run in the background, they reduce power consumption. This is especially beneficial for gamers who play for extended periods. A longer battery life means more uninterrupted gaming sessions.

In addition to performance benefits, task killers can also enhance security. They can prevent unauthorized applications from running, which may pose risks to personal data. This aspect is often overlooked but is vital for maintaining a secure gaming environment. Security is paramount in today’s digital landscape.

Essential Features of a Good Task Killer

Performance Optimization and Resource Management

In the realm of performance optimization and resource management, a good task killer plays a crucial role in maintaining system efficiency. It effectively identifies and terminates processes that consume excessive resources, thereby freeing up memory and CPU power. This is essential for ensuring that applications run smoothly and without interruption. A well-functioning task killer can significantly enhance the overall user experience. Efficiency matters.

Moreover, a good task killer should provide real-time monitoring of system performance. This feature allows users to see which applications are using the most resources at any given moment. By having this information readily available, users can make informed decisions about which processes to terminate. Knowledge is power.

Additionally, the ability to customize settings is vital. Users should be able to set parameters for automatic termination of processes that exceed certain resource thresholds. This proactive approach can prevent system slowdowns before they occur. Prevention is better than cure.

Another important feature is the user-friendly interface. A task killer should be easy to navigate, allowing users to quickly access the information they need. Complexity can lead to mistakes. Therefore, simplicity is key.

Finally, a good task killer should include a whitelist feature. This allows users to specify which applications should never be terminated, ensuring that critical processes remain active. Protecting essential functions is important. In the end, a well-rounded task killer can be a valuable tool for anyone looking to optimize their system’s performance.
